Wildwood Missouri Summertime Fun in St. Louis Missouri
1) Visit the St. Louis Zoo. Spend a day with the animals of the world. You might find you have more in common than you thought. It is free and fabulous. You can even enjoy a train ride through the zoo with purchase of a ticket.
2) Check out the Anheuser Busch Inbev Brewery. Yes, the tours are still free and they are awesome.
3) Take a trip to the St. Louis Science Center. Spend the day learning in a fun and cool environment.
4) Get the kids and spend the day at Grant's Farm. Here you can learn some history of the area and enjoy a lovely tram ride. There is a parking fee but the ride is free. Don't forget to visit the Clydesdale's Stable at the other end of the parking lot.
5) Plan a trip to Purina Farms. Located approximately 30 west of downtown St. Louis in Gray Summit Missouri. Be sure to plan to stick around for the dog competition/show.
6) After your tour of the brewery be sure to check out Gus's Pretzels. These are the best in the area and they are famous.
7) Seeking thrills...visit Six Flags St. Louis. Grab a big six pass for only $36. Purchase your tickets online as Sixflags.com.
8) What visit to St. Louis would not be complete without a visit to The Gateway Arch. Be sure to take the ride to top. The view is exceptional. I have to warn you, the trams are small and the trip is one you will never forget....
9) Don't forget to take in a game in Busch Stadium or Baseball Heaven. The new staduim is gorgeous.
10) Learn about the explores who traveled west at the Lewis and Clark Boathouse and Nature Center in downtown St. Charles Missouri.
So if your house is feeling a little cramped this summer, Get those children out for some fun at these St. Louis attractions. Most are low or no cost. Take time to enjoy your summer before it is over.
